Throughout his book Mr. Caldera faithfully adheres to the purpose that he announces in his introduction, namely, that it is not his intention to try to discover new motifs in the plays of Moreto, but rather to relate those that have already been noted to the forces that have brought them into being , a problem which, he affirms with a good deal of justification, previous students of the drammatist have thus far treated inadequately . While in some respects it still does not displace Miss Kennedy's fine study, it is all in all an excellent contribution which has the effect of giving a greater unity and motivation to Moreto's dramatic production than we have been able to discern in it heretofore .
